The Crisis Clinician provides family-based mental health counseling, therapy, and case management services to children and families. They conduct assessments of needs, safety planning, and crisis intervention as needed. In addition, Crisis Clinicians link the youth to further mental health services if needed, such as Wraparound, psychotherapy, support groups, and other community services.

Seeking an experienced Yoga Instructor for adolescents in a small, specialized, short-term residential treatment center in Oxnard, CA. This unique program helps youth suffering from suicidal ideation gain coping skills for stability. We have been serving low-income youth in our community for 7 years, providing mindfulness training and intensive therapy to youth ages 12-17. Knowing that yoga is such powerful stress relief, we have integrated this into our program and had great success in providing youth this new skill. The Crisis Program Supervisor is responsible for the daily operations of the program, including supervision of counselors, staffing and scheduling, and upholding high standards of work with children and families. The Crisis Program Supervisor is a strong role model for implementing Seneca's model in direct care work with children.
